W. E. Baylis has authored 107 papers that have received a total of 2.6k indexed citations.
This includes 82 papers in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, 18 papers in Applied Mathematics and 16 papers in Spectroscopy. The topics of these papers are Atomic and Molecular Physics (40 papers), Advanced Chemical Physics Studies (39 papers) and Algebraic and Geometric Analysis (18 papers). W. E. Baylis is often cited by papers focused on Atomic and Molecular Physics (40 papers), Advanced Chemical Physics Studies (39 papers) and Algebraic and Geometric Analysis (18 papers) and collaborates with scholars based in Canada, France and Poland. W. E. Baylis's co-authors include J. Migdałek, L. Krause, J. E. Sienkiewicz, A. van Wijngaarden and J. Szudy and has published in prestigious journals such as Physical Review Letters, The Journal of Chemical Physics and Physics Reports.
